Field Report: Animal Behavior and Veterinary Science Animal behavior and veterinary science are deeply interconnected fields that focus on understanding, diagnosing, and managing the emotional and physical well-being of animals. Veterinary behaviorists integrate ethology (the study of behavior in nature) with clinical medicine to treat behavior-related issues in domesticated and captive animals. 1. Fundamentals of Animal Behavior
Behavior is the fastest way animals adapt to changes in their bodies or environment. It is a product of genetics, environmental factors, and previous experiences.
Types of Behavior: Major categories include instinctive (innate), imprinting, conditioning, and imitation (learned).
Specific Categories: Professionals often track sexual, maternal, communicative, social, feeding, eliminative, and investigative behaviors to assess health.

Diagnostics: Behavioral changes often serve as the first clinical sign of underlying physical illness or pain. For example, the cessation of a normal behavior, like tail wagging, can indicate discomfort.
Patient Management: Understanding low-stress handling and restraint techniques reduces animal anxiety and improves the safety of medical examinations.
Client Education: Most veterinarians (99.6%) see patients with behavioral issues. Effective communication involves asking specific, objective questions about the pet's actions rather than relying on an owner's emotional interpretation. 3. Animal Welfare and Ethics

5. The Human-Animal Bond and Compliance
Finally, understanding owner behavior is part of veterinary behavior. An owner who cannot administer oral medication due to their cat’s aggression will not achieve a cure. Therefore, the veterinarian must prescribe practical solutions: transdermal gels, long-acting injectable antibiotics, or referral to a fear-free technician for owner training. Treating the animal’s behavior and the human’s limitations leads to better adherence and welfare outcomes.
3. The Veterinary Behaviorist: A New Specialty
The most explicit feature of this intersection is the board-certified Veterinary Behaviorist (Dip. ACVB). These are veterinarians who complete a residency in animal behavior.
What they treat (not just "bad pets"):
- Compulsive disorders: Tail chasing, flank sucking, fly snapping (often requiring both behavioral modification and psychopharmaceuticals like fluoxetine).
- Anxiety disorders: Separation anxiety, noise phobias (thunder, fireworks).
- Aggression: Inter-dog, inter-cat, or human-directed aggression—which often has a medical component.
